This guy hits like you: Webb Simpson cold shanks it at the BMW Championship

Here's something you don't often see: a professional golfer, the reigning U.S. Open winner no less, absolutely making a hash of a tee shot on the sixth at the BMW Championship.

Webb Simpson shanked this shot so badly that he couldn't even locate it. He ended up double-bogeying the hole, part of a wretched 75 that saw him fall from a tie for first after Day 1 to a tie for 33rd on the leaderboard after Day 2. It's not a small matter; only the top 30 in the FedExCup standings go on to Atlanta for the Tour Championship
